The Covid-19 pandemic has abated in much of the world. But in its place have emerged a series of viruses behaving in new and peculiar ways.

"Patients are presenting differently than we were previously taught," said Roberts, noting that some infected patients are bypassing initial flu-like symptoms and immediately developing rashes and lesions, specifically and unusually on the genitals and anus.

Where viruses did manage to slip through, they were frequently missed as public health surveillance centered largely on the pandemic.according to local health authoritiesNow, as pandemic-induced restrictions have eased and usual habits resumed, viruses that were in retreat have found a fertile breeding ground in newly social and travel-hungry hosts.

"During the Covid pandemic, access to primary care, including childhood vaccinations, was unavailable to many children," Jennifer Horney, professor of epidemiology at the University of Delaware, told CNBC. "Covid has raised the profile of public health matters so that we are perhaps paying more attention to these events when they occur," said Horney, adding that public health systems set up to identify Covid have also helped diagnose other diseases.
